Hello guys every time i try to open modelsim this message pops-up and then modelsim closes (i tried to unistall and then install deletete registry keys but the same thing keeps happening)
i use windows 10 and my modelsim version is intel FPGA starter edition 10.5c (quartus prime pro 17.1) any help would be appreciated

Edit: i found the solution to this problem . First you have to unistall modelsim (and delete the remaining files) second run regedt32 (from windows men) delete a file named Model Technology Incorporated and then install modelsim again.
